Signs of Spring
Believe it or not, Spring is just around the corner. Blackbirds and starlings are arriving; a pair of geese did a flyover the other morning; and there was a lone seagull standing on Gull Islands yesterday. There is now slush on the lake and the depth of snow is actually going down! The roads around the lake are good with the Loon Lake road at it's normal Spring condition and the Gregory Lane with a slushy base about six inches thick. The Burnt River is starting to open up and water is flowing.
